Global Brands Struggles To Roll Out Domino’s Pizza In Switzerland

ShareCast:

Attracting new franchise candidates to manage Domino’s Pizza outlets has been more difficult than expected, Global Brands, the company seeking to roll out the pizza delivery chain in Switzerland, has admitted.

Sales in the quarter to 30 September were up by just 2.6% from the same period the previous year at CHF3.43m (£2.42m), a much lower growth rate than the 11.1% growth recorded over the nine months to 30 September.

“Attracting new franchise candidates to the business has been slower than originally expected,” the company said.

It also said that there have been delays in the conversion of a “Pizza Taxi” store and that it had decided not to convert a third Pizza Taxi outlet into a Domino’s.
